Mohyi l-Din Hairi Shirazi

Hairi offers compelling insights into the doctrine of Imamate, delineating it as a pivotal element of Shia identity. His teachings illuminate the attributes of a just and righteous leader, underlining the imperative for leaders to embody moral excellence and wisdom. This discourse is particularly relevant in a contemporary milieu saturated with leaders who often prioritize power over principle. Hairi’s emphasis on the qualities of the Imam serves not only as a guide for the Shia community but also as a blueprint for all aspiring leaders, regardless of faith.
